Ogden baseball falls to Perry at home

The Ogden baseball team fell to Perry ,12-0, at Ogden High School.

The Ogden baseball team fell to Perry ,12-0, at Ogden High School. 

Ogden managed just a handful of hits on the night with Brody Burdette, Keagan Ristvedt and Aidyn Fitzsimmons recording one hit each.

Hunter Mitchels led the pitching effort out of the bullpen, working four innings in relief while striking out six batters. 

The loss moves Ogden to 1-1 on the season, while Perry improves to 1-1. 

The Bulldogs will look to bounce back quickly as they travel to face Boone (2-0) at Memorial Park.
